What is CNC?
- CNC full form is computer numerical control, a computer-based machining process used for the manufacturing industry.
- CNC machines work by using given programming software and codes that give instructions for controlling machines and performing different tasks.
- CNC machines cut metallic parts according to the given instructions of computers and according to the details of a pre-coded program, with no need for manual operation.
- CNC can be employed for different types of machines like lathes, lasers, and routers that provide cutting, shaping, and making different prototypes.
working of CNC machining
There are different steps involved for the working of CNC machining.
Design CAD Model:
- First of all, the designer makes a computer-aided design model in 3D design format. It is made with the use of CNC machines, and it is made with an accurate layout.
CAD File:
- After making the CAD file, it was transformed into a computer-aided manufacturing software package that made the render g-code that the CNC machine read easily.
Preparing the CNC Machine:
- In this step the machine is prepared through cheking any errors. After that, add the required tools, or the machine can get them automatically, and also put in material.
Machining Operation:
- When the materials setup is completed, the g-code is ready to apply, and the right tools are used. This cycle continues, and the working component moves and cuts materials according to design.
- If needed, the working component continuously moves.
Types of CNC Machines
There are different types of CNC machines that perform different functions.
CNC Mills
- CNC mills have features for operating on instructions that control and instruct material pieces on machines. The programming used for the mill machine is G-code or another language that is designed by manufacturers.
- Mills come with a 3-axis system, but some new machines have 3 more axis features.
Lathes
- Lathe machine cut pieces in a circular direction with the use of indexable tools. With the CNC process, cuts are applied with a lathe with high accuracy and speed.
- CNC lathes are used for making complicated designs that are not made manually on machines.
- • The control working of CNC-run mills and lathes is the same.
- With the use of CNC mills and lathes operated with G-code or any other code, most CNC lathes come with x- and z-axes.
Plasma Cutters
- In the machine, a plasma torch is used for cutting materials. This process is used for metal cutting and also used for other materials. For the high speed and heat needed for cutting metal, plasma is produced with the use of compressed-air gas and electrical arcs.
Electric Discharge Machines
- Electric-discharge machining (EDM) is die sinking and spark machining, which is a process that molds working components in different shapes through the use of electrical sparks.
- With EDM current discharges occur between two electrodes, it removes working component parts.
- If the space between electrodes is small, the electric field has high intensity and is strong as compared to the dielectric. In this process, current passes through two electrodes.
- parts of working component removed through electrode. EDM includes some other types.
Wire EDM:
- This process employs spark erosion for removing materials on electronically conductive material.
Sinker EDM:
- Sinker EDM uses electrodes and a working component soaked in dielectric fluid for the formation process.
Water Jet Cutters
- In CNC machining, water jets are used for cutting hard materials like granite and metal through the use of high-pressure water. Water is also mixed with sand or other strong abrasive materials.
- Manufacturers make the shape of parts with this process.
- Water jets are used as cooler materials that do not face the heat-intensive process of CNC tools.
- Its cool features make it useful for the aviation and mining industries, where water jets are used for carving and cutting.
Features of High-Precision CNC Machining
Accuracy and Repeatability
- The basic difference between standard and precise CNC machining is the level of accuracy. CNC precision machining tools apply the same instructions for getting good accuracy and constant work.
- Its repeatability features help to make the same components in large volumes.
Efficiency
- The use of accurate tools and features helps to use raw materials and reduces wastage. so it uses materials in an effective way that uses waste and reduces material costs. Consistent manufacturing quality, high-speed machining, and low faulty products made with automation provide high efficiency.
Complex designs
- With use of this process, we can make complex designs like turbine blades and molds with high-accuracy machining. The multi-axis features, computer-controlled tooling, real-time monitoring, and settings help to make complicated parts and objects.
Material Versatility
- The adjustment of CNC machining and tool features helps to manage different materials, like hard titanium grades and soft aluminum and plastics. Some metals and thermoset composites are also made.
- Based on a larger pool of CNC materials, it helps to use accurate materials for certain uses.
Flexibility
- CNC machining processes, milling, drilling, running, and EDMprovide flexibility in manufacturing, from basic prototypes to larger volumes of working.
- Its in-time manufacturing process reduces custom parts tooling and machining time.

CNC Machining Materials
CNC machining has features for working with different materials.
Metal:
- It is a common material used for CNC machines; we can use it for each metal type. It uses free-machined brass with nickel superalloys such as Inconel; we can make different products, for example, gears and shafts.
Plastic:
- for plastic, injection molding made products, with that make certain parts such as valve bushings, nylon, and polycarbonate.
Wood:
- CNC routers used for making shapes and carving wood. It is used for decoration for different functions.
Foam:
- closed- or open-cell polyurethane foam cut through a CNC machine for cutting packages in toolboxes

FAQs
What is the difference between CNC machining and precision machining?
- CNC machining work through automated control of machining tools with the use of computer programs and precision machining work through getting high tolerance and accuracy for making different materials
Is CNC machining accurate?
- CNC machining provides high tolerance of about ±0.001 inches (±0.025 mm) or higher. It is based on machine working features and item materials.
What are the types of CNC machines?
- The main types of CNC machines are CNC milling machines, lathes, CNC laser cutters, routers, EDMs, plasma cutters, and grinders.
What is CNC machining used for?
- The CNC machining process provides high accuracy for different industries like aviation, vehicles, medical tools, electronics, and custom prototypes.
Is CNC machining high cost?
- the use of advanced technology and high accuracy results It is a costlier process than conventional machining. but long-run products minimize per-unit cost due to manufacturing speed and high efficiency.
